html
如何在IIS上发布网站?
一、如何在IIS上发布网站?
在IIS上发布网站主要有7个步骤:
1,打开IIS,右键点击网站--添加网站,然后进入配置;
2,网站的基本设置,首选选择网站所在目录的路径,然后给网站起个名字(名字可以任意起),最后是应用程序池的选择,也可以用自动生成的新的,也可以用配置过的,一般用新生成的,各个网站之间就不会相互影响了;
3,编辑绑定,这里可以设置该网站的端口和绑定的域名,我们这里是内网设置,只用设置端口;
4,网站一般要添加IIS_USER权限,右键网站--编辑权限,添加需要的权限,如果有写入文件操作,需要给与写入权限;
5,应用程序池的设置,如果是.net程序,需要在应用程序池设置.net版本;
6,设置网站的默认页,即启动默认打开的页面;
7,可以右键--管理网站--浏览,地址栏会显示您配置的端口到这里网站已经发布完成了。
iis是Internet Information Services的缩写,意为互联网信息服务,是由微软公司提供的基于运行Microsoft Windows的互联网基本服务。
IIS是一种Web(网页)服务组件,其中包括Web服务器、FTP服务器、NNTP服务器和SMTP服务器,分别用于网页浏览、文件传输、新闻服务和邮件发送等方面,它使得在网络(包括互联网和局域网)上发布信息成了一件很容易的事。
二、怎么在iis上发布网站?
以windows server2003、vs2008和sql servber2005为例。将开发完成的asp.net网站发布,将发布包放在windows server2003服务器的文件夹下。将web.config文件下的数据库连接给修改正确工具/原料windows server2003和iissql servber2005方法/步骤打开iis. 右键“网站”—“新建”—“网站”。点击“下一步”。 在“网站创建向导”对话框的描述中填写一个名字,这个名字对网站的运行没什么影响,但是最好起一个能够一目了然的名字。点击“下一步”。出现填写IP地址和端口号的对话框。IP地址就在下拉框中选择本机(服务器)的IP地址。端口号要填写没有被占用的,如果填写被占用了的端口号,自然就进行不下去了。点击“下一步”。 点击 “浏览”选择发布文件所在的路径。点击“下一步”。 ��本机(服务器)的IP地址。端口号要填写没有被占用的,如果填写被占用了的端口号,自然就进行不下去了。点击“下一步”。 勾选上需要的内容。点击“下一步”。步骤阅读网站发布完成。浏览网站。在左侧的树形列表中,点击刚发布的WebTest节点,右侧出现一系列文件,右键login.aspx文件,点击“浏览”,即可在浏览器中打卡网站了。或者在所在同一个网内的电脑的浏览器中输入:http://网站发布的服务器IP地址:端口号/login.aspx 右键WebTest节点,点击“属性”打开属性对话框,里面有许多页签。其中,asp.net页签中的asp.net版本号不得低于网站开发所用的版本。在“文档”页签中,设置网站打开时的默认页面。点击“添加”按钮。弹出“添加内容页”小窗体,在表单中填写默认页面。步骤阅读将添加的页面放在最上面。这样访问地址就不需要后面的login.aspx了。只需在浏览器中输入(http://网站发布的服务器IP地址:端口号)即可指向login.aspx页面了。END注意事项上述步骤11asp.net版本号是需要注意的。
三、安装IIS后怎么发布网站?
你好.先在服务器上架设下FTP.然后在本地用flashfxp工具把数据上传到服务器.并安装下IIS.发布网站即可. CMS的程序是用的PHP语言.需要MYSQL数据库的支持.建议在服务器上搭配IIS+PHP+MYSQL的环境.如果不会的话可以让服务商帮你搭建.以及帮你配置MYSQL数据库.这里附上一份IIS发布网站的教程.希望对你有帮助.
四、unity发布webgl在iis上面报错
解决Unity发布WebGL在IIS上面报错的问题
当你尝试将Unity项目发布为WebGL版本并在IIS上部署时,可能会遇到一些报错和问题。这种情况并不罕见,但是可以通过一些简单的步骤来解决。在本文中,我们将讨论常见的Unity发布WebGL在IIS上面报错的问题,并提供解决方案。
问题一:404 错误
当你尝试访问部署在IIS上的Unity WebGL项目时,可能会遇到404错误。这通常是因为IIS没有正确配置。要解决这个问题,首先确保项目文件已正确部署到IIS的网站目录中。然后,在IIS管理器中,检查网站设置是否正确,特别是检查Handler Mappings和Default Documents设置是否正确。
问题二:Unity WebGL 在IIS 上的 CORS 问题
另一个常见的问题是在使用Unity发布的WebGL项目时遇到CORS(跨域资源共享)问题。这可能会导致在加载项目时出现跨域错误。要解决这个问题,你可以在IIS上启用CORS。在Web.config文件中添加以下代码:
<system.webServer>
<httpProtocol>
<customHeaders>
<add name="Access-Control-Allow-Origin" value="*" />
<add name="Access-Control-Allow-Headers" value="Content-Type" />
<add name="Access-Control-Allow-Methods" value="GET, POST, PUT, DELETE, OPTIONS" />
</customHeaders>
</httpProtocol>
</system.webServer>
问题三:缓存问题导致的错误
有时,Unity WebGL项目在IIS上报错是由于浏览器缓存导致的。为了解决这个问题,你可以在Unity项目的index.html文件中添加以下meta标记:
<meta http-equiv="Cache-Control" content="no-store, no-cache, must-revalidate, max-age=0" />
这将告诉浏览器不要缓存项目文件,确保每次加载都是最新的版本。
问题四:MIME 类型设置不正确
有时候,Unity WebGL项目在IIS上运行时会因为MIME类型设置不正确而产生错误。你需要确保IIS服务器已正确配置处理Unity项目文件的MIME类型。在IIS管理器中,添加以下MIME类型:
.unityweb application/octet-stream
这将确保服务器正确识别Unity WebGL项目文件并进行适当处理。
问题五:网络安全设置引起的错误
在一些情况下,Unity WebGL项目在IIS上报错可能是由于网络安全设置引起的。为了解决这个问题,你需要在Web.config文件中添加以下代码以允许所有请求通过:
<system.webServer>
<security>
<requestFiltering>
<requestLimits maxQueryString="32768" maxAllowedContentLength="4294967295" />
</requestFiltering>
</security>
</system.webServer>
这将放宽IIS对请求的限制,确保Unity WebGL项目能正常加载并运行。
结论
尽管在将Unity项目发布为WebGL版本并在IIS上部署时可能会遇到一些问题,但是只要按照上述解决方案进行操作,这些问题大多都可以轻松解决。确保正确配置IIS服务器,并处理常见的报错情况,你就可以顺利在IIS上运行Unity发布的WebGL项目了。
五、IIS发布网站时如何绑定域名
在互联网时代,拥有自己的网站是许多个人和企业的追求。当我们使用IIS(Internet Information Services)发布网站时,绑定域名是一个关键步骤。本文将为您介绍如何在IIS发布网站时绑定域名。
什么是域名绑定
首先,让我们明确一下什么是域名绑定。域名绑定是将域名与服务器IP地址关联起来,使用户能够通过输入域名来访问网站。通过域名绑定,可以方便地记忆和访问网站,增加网站的可用性和可访问性。
步骤一:获取域名
在绑定域名之前,您需要先购买一个合适的域名。域名注册商提供域名注册服务,您可以按照注册商的要求注册一个域名。
步骤二:设置DNS解析
一旦您获得了域名,您需要设置DNS解析,将域名指向您的服务器IP地址。DNS解析是将域名转换为对应的IP地址的过程。您需要登录域名注册商提供的管理界面,找到DNS解析设置项,将域名指向您的服务器IP地址。
步骤三:配置IIS
现在,您已经拥有了一个域名并将其指向您的服务器IP地址。接下来,让我们配置IIS,实现域名绑定。
- 打开IIS管理器,选择您要绑定域名的网站。
- 右键点击网站,选择“编辑绑定”选项。
- 在“网站绑定”对话框中,点击“添加”按钮。
- 选择“类型”为“HTTP”,输入您的域名,并选择正确的IP地址和端口。
- 点击“确定”完成域名绑定设置。
步骤四:测试域名绑定
完成IIS配置后,您可以进行域名绑定的测试。打开浏览器,输入您绑定的域名,如果一切顺利,您将能够访问到您的网站。
注意事项
在进行域名绑定时,有一些注意事项需要您牢记:
- 确保域名已经完成DNS解析,指向正确的服务器IP地址。
- 确保服务器已经正确配置IIS,可以正常访问网站。
- 如果您使用的是SSL证书,还需要进行SSL绑定的配置。
通过本文的介绍,您现在应该已经了解了如何在IIS发布网站时绑定域名。希望这些信息对您有所帮助。如果您还有任何问题或疑问,欢迎随时向我们咨询。
感谢您阅读本文,请随时联系我们获取更多帮助。
六、iis发布的网站能被nginx代理吗?
因为nginx可以反向代理,让你可以多台服务器支撑同一个业务而iis做不到这点,nginx效率和消耗的资源也少很多
七、html6什么时候发布?
HTML5前身名为 Web Applications 1.0,于2004年被WHATWG提出, 2006 年,WHATWG和W3C决定进行合作,来创建一个新版本的 HTML。
2014年10月29日,万维网联盟(W3C)宣布,经过接近8年的艰苦努力,该标准规范终于制定完成。HTML5用了8年才出来,目前移动端的支持不错,PC端由于浏览器众多,还没做到完全的支持。所以HTML6暂时还是别想了
八、html+php怎么发布在网上?
可以自己购买域名,然后建立自己的网站发布,也可以在Github上发布。
九、html1.0发布时间?
html1.0是HTML的历史版本之一。发布时间是1993年6月,是作为互联网工程工作小组(IETF)工作草案发布。
十、HTML5什么时候发布?
HTML5是在2008年8月正式发布的。HTML5是构建Web内容的一语言描述方式。HTML5是互联网的下一代标准,是构以及呈现互联网内容的一种语言方式,被认为是互联网的核心技术之一。HTML5是Web中核心语言HTML的规范,用户使用任何手段进行网页浏览时看到的内容原本都是HTML格式的,在浏览器中通过一些技术处理将其转换成为了可识别的信息。
热点信息
-
在Python中,要查看函数的用法,可以使用以下方法: 1. 使用内置函数help():在Python交互式环境中,可以直接输入help(函数名)来获取函数的帮助文档。例如,...
-
一、java 连接数据库 在当今信息时代,Java 是一种广泛应用的编程语言,尤其在与数据库进行交互的过程中发挥着重要作用。无论是在企业级应用开发还是...
-
一、idea连接mysql数据库 php connect_error) { die("连接失败: " . $conn->connect_error);}echo "成功连接到MySQL数据库!";// 关闭连接$conn->close();?> 二、idea连接mysql数据库连...
-
要在Python中安装modbus-tk库,您可以按照以下步骤进行操作: 1. 确保您已经安装了Python解释器。您可以从Python官方网站(https://www.python.org)下载和安装最新版本...